MARION, IND. – The Defiance College men's track and field team braved the chilly temperatures to compete at the Indiana Wesleyan Polar Bear Invitational on Friday.
The team was led by freshman Vince Jackson (Mason), who won the high jump for the second time this outdoor season, this time with a leap of 1.92 meters (6 feet, 3.5 inches). That leap moved him into 15th on the NCAA Div. III National list through the early stages of the outdoor season.
Junior Javier Castillo (Nogales, Ariz.) highlighted the throwers with a pair of top eight finishes. Castillo finished fifth in the discus throw with a toss of 41.18 meters (135 feet, 1.25 inches), while placing eighth in the shot put with a best mark of 12.84 meters (42 feet, 1.5 inches).
Several other throwers had solid days, as junior Andrew Fahler (Wellington) placed ninth in the hammer while setting a personal best mark in the discus, finishing in the top half of the 40-man field.
Justin Bergquist (Cincinnati/Northwest) added a 13th place finish in the shot put, while Matthew Downs and Spencer Ross threw for personal bests in multiple events.
On the track, freshman Cody Drumm-Turner finished in the seventh spot with an 11.50 second 100-meter dash time before running a personal-best 23.62 seconds in the 200-meter dash. Freshman Maurice Brewer added personal-bests in both the 100- and 200-meter dashes, as well.
Freshman Gabe Caris led the way with an eighth-place time of 52.33 seconds in the 400-meter dash, while junior Brandon Zartman (Paulding/Wayne Trace) ran a personal-best 54.66 seconds in the event.
Drumm-Turner, Caris, Brewer, and Jackson also ran the 4x100-meter relay, placing in the fourth position in the race with a time of 45.96 seconds.
Junior Daren Gies finished in the top half of an 800-meter run field that saw over 50 runners in the race, as he finished with a personal-record 2:07.79 to clock into the 23rd position.
No team scores were taken in this meet.
